Output e33682aebe9828626c8fbc2a145f7b4073ea0b823918957dbf5c5dca3397b29f:0
- value
- 1552526
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ac12baaf3ffd239760fa506e4f68b2f0518a779e OP_EQUAL
- address
- 3HNrasLkxJUKeRVUPXk4U87aXsBU1iSVAG
- transaction
- e33682aebe9828626c8fbc2a145f7b4073ea0b823918957dbf5c5dca3397b29f
- confirmations
- 4961
- spent
- true